Responsibilities Providing attentive, well-organised chairside assistance to the clinician during various dental procedures. Maintaining the clinical environment to the highest possible cross-infection control standards, and overseeing the practice's infection control requirements under HTM01-05 Communicating with care, compassion and clarity to all patients during their time at the practice and responding promptly to any needs, concerns or complaints, and upholding the rules of patient confidentiality. Participating in the recording of patients' clinical records with exacting attention to detail. Supporting the reception desk with appointment bookings and enquiries both over the phone and face-to-face, and assisting with the administration of patient data. Participating with in-house and in-person training courses to continue to learn and develop their skillset within their dental field. Managing dental materials stock levels. Managing the various support kits such as medical emergency drugs, first aid, fire extinguishers, spills kits, etc., to ensure they are in good-working order and adequately stocked. Managing the maintenance and care of dental instruments and dental equipment. Managing the care and condition of dental machinery such as compressors and suction pumps via our maintenance and servicing contractors. Assisting in carrying out various audits and risk assessments.
